Prior to launching any kind of brand-new network, you require to make certain you have the right capacity and devices to ensure it is handled properly. Podcasts are no different. You will require a multidisciplinary team with a series of knowledge and experience to create podcasts. Below's a preliminary listing of the vital skills needed: technological skills consisting of audio recording and editingproject monitoring abilities to work with the manufacturing scheduleunderstanding of access and just how to create comprehensive contenteditorial/journalism skills to identify newsworthy topics communicating and influencing abilities to resource and hire guestseffective holding and meeting abilities to drive the discussion with visitors Typically, duties are shared in between various participants of the group.

Individuals who are curious, respectful, empathetic and certain public audio speakers make terrific podcast hosts. Know a person who is terrific at chairing meetings or occasions? They can be a fantastic host for your podcast! The set and software program you need to create podcasts has become a lot more cost effective over the last few years. Right here's an overview of the sort of equipment and software program you will certainly require accessibility to: microphones: you'll need one microphone for each person on the podcast.




See options such as Podmic and NT1-a with Rode, AKG, Bluemic, to name a fewan exterior audio recorder (such as a Zoom H6 recorder) and an SD flash memory card: this will certainly be where your sound will certainly be videotaped onto. You can record directly onto an SD card in the majority of audio recorders, or utilize it to videotape directly into your sound editing software.

When your visitors join you, don't jump straight into your inquiries spend a long time talking initial and making certain every person fits. Get them a glass of water or a coffee. Inquire where they took a trip from that early morning. This offers everybody the opportunity to resolve their nerves before the recording begins and helps to develop relationship.
